Visible-light-induced photocatalytic four-component fluoroalkylation–dithiocarbamylation via difunctionalization of styrenes DOI
Patamawadee Silalai, Rungnapha Saeeng

Organic & Biomolecular Chemistry, Год журнала: 2024, Номер 22(42), С. 8437 - 8452

Опубликована: Янв. 1, 2024

Herein we demonstrate that a visible-light-induced photocatalytic four-component fluoroalkylation-dithiocarbamylation is unified method for the fluoroalkylation of diverse activated fluoroalkyl halides, including monofluoroalkyl bromides, difluoroalkyl trifluoromethyl iodide, and perfluoroalkyl iodides. The synthetic value this has been demonstrated by transformations various substrates containing drug/natural product skeletons, gram scale reactions, further derivatizations fluorodithiocarbamate products. This work features an atom economical protocol simple to operate, does not require any additives or strong bases, can be carried out under mild conditions.
